Verified Job On Employer Career SiteJob Summary: Leidos tackles the most challenging national defense problems using advanced signal processing and data analytics. They are currently seeking data scientists to join their leading-edge research and engineering group, focusing on designing and implementing machine learning solutions for complex national problems. Responsibilities: • Design and develop advanced statistical and machine learning models utilizing state-of-the-art methods. • Implement advanced statistical concepts, algorithms and techniques to extract, consolidate and analyze unstructured, classified “big data” sources to generate actionable insights.
• Collaborate with other applied scientists, engineers, researchers & program managers to architect and implement machine learned solutions to novel problems. • Engage in continuous learning and development, staying current with the latest advances in AI/ML and data science to ensure fit-for-purpose and impactful approaches. Qualifications: Required:
• Bachelor's degree with 4+ years of prior relevant experience or Masters degree with 2+ years of relevant experience• Proficient in modern data exploration techniques and tools• Experience developing and implementing machine learned solutions• Familiarization with modern AI/ML algorithms and libraries• Fluency in C/C++, Python or Matlab• Strong understanding of machine learning concepts, principles and practices• Strong written and verbal communication skills• Required on-site full-time work in San Diego, CA• Must be a US citizen with the ability to obtain US Government Top Secret security clearancePreferred:
• Experience performing research to develop data science solutions• Experience implementing and applying advanced mathematical concepts in software applications• Currently holds an active US Government Top Secret security clearanceCompany: Leidos is a Fortune 500® innovation company rapidly addressing the world’s most vexing challenges in national security and health. Founded in 1969, the company is headquartered in Reston, Virginia, USA, with a team of 10001+ employees. The company is currently Public Company.
